The $5,000.00 “civil penalty” has been ruled unconstitutional in some jurisdictions, but not others. Therefore, the issue is now before the 2nd District Court of Appeal that will ultimately decide the issue. It was thought a decision would be forthcoming soon, but the Court requested additional argument about the issues so it will probably be some time before the issue is ultimately decided. In the meantime, you may need to preserve this issue so you may not have to pay that penalty if you plea to the charge or are found guilty at trial.
